I was stupid and tried putting the micro sim card in the sim slot. I should have realized that something was wrong since it was obviously not a snug fit. Sim cards come in 3 sizes and this phone uses the middle size, not the tiny size that my card is. Luckily I still had the plastic adapter for the middle size; I had been using the large adapter with my old phone. It was very tricky getting the sim card and its adapter into the slot; the sim card kept coming out of the adapter.

So make sure you're using the adapter if your sim card is the tiny size.

Better yet, never use adapters. I ruined the SIM receiver in my Moto by using an adapter that ended up getting stuck when the card slipped out
. Moto says don't use one, and they are right. Beware if you have your service send you a new SIM, they will often only send a nano size with a set of cheap adapters. Generally, if you go to the kiosk they will put the right size SIM in your phone. Let them take the risk putting it in.
Some blame Motorola for having a vulnerable SIM contacts. That may be true, but is only half the problem.
Most adapters, or cut down SIM cards may not fit properly, usually due to a less than precise cut or excess flash. There are better quality adapters and in some phones with more robust contacts that may well tolerate some slop. YMMV
